HotelsClick.com

Hotel Deutschlaender Otel - Side - Antalya Turkey - Photos

» Hotel Deutschlaender Otel - Side - Antalya Turkey

Booking.com

No photos

Hotel Deutschlaender Otel - Side - Antalya Turkey - Search and Book Hotel

Selimiye Mah.gul Sok. No,64 Side - Antalya
Hotels 2 Stars Turkey